excel封装exe有什么变化
358人看过
运行环境的根本性变革
当我们将电子表格文件转化为可执行文件时,最显著的变化在于运行环境的独立性。传统电子表格必须依赖特定的办公软件才能打开和编辑,而封装后的可执行文件内置了运行时环境,使得用户无需安装任何专业软件即可直接运行。这种变革类似于将需要特定播放器才能观看的视频文件,转变成自带播放器的独立视频包。
代码执行机制的升级在封装过程中,原本在电子表格软件中运行的宏代码被编译为机器代码或中间语言。根据微软开发文档的说明,这种转换使得代码执行效率提升约30%至50%,同时避免了源代码暴露的风险。执行过程从解释型转变为编译型,这不仅提高了运行速度,还增强了代码的稳定性和安全性。
用户交互界面的重构封装后的应用程序往往会对用户界面进行重新设计。传统的电子表格界面被替换为更符合应用程序标准的窗口界面,菜单栏、工具栏和对话框都经过优化。这种重构使得即使不熟悉电子表格软件的用户也能快速上手,大大降低了使用门槛。界面元素的布局更加注重用户体验,重点功能得到突出展示。
数据存储方式的转变电子表格文件封装后,数据存储方式从明文的单元格结构转变为加密的二进制格式。这种转变不仅保护了数据的安全性,还优化了存储效率。根据测试数据显示,相同数据量在封装后的文件大小通常比原电子表格文件减少15%至25%,同时读写速度提升约20%。
安全防护体系的建立安全性是封装过程中最重要的改进之一。封装后的可执行文件建立了多层次的安全防护体系,包括代码混淆、数字签名和反调试机制。这些措施有效防止了逆向工程和恶意篡改,使得敏感的商业逻辑和数据得到充分保护。相比原始电子表格仅依赖密码保护的方式,安全性提升了数个量级。
部署流程的简化传统电子表格的部署需要确保目标计算机安装了兼容的办公软件版本,而封装后的可执行文件实现了真正的"一键部署"。用户只需双击即可运行,无需考虑软件版本兼容性问题。这种简化极大地降低了部署成本,特别适合在组织内部大规模推广使用。
系统集成能力的扩展封装后的应用程序获得了更强大的系统集成能力。它们可以直接调用操作系统应用程序编程接口、访问系统注册表、与其他进程通信,这些功能在原始电子表格中要么受限要么完全不可用。这种扩展使得数据处理工具能够更好地融入企业的信息技术生态系统。
性能优化效果的显现通过封装过程中的代码优化和资源打包,应用程序的性能得到显著提升。复杂计算任务的执行时间平均缩短40%,内存占用减少约30%。这种优化在处理大规模数据时尤为明显,使得原本在电子表格中运行缓慢的模型能够流畅执行。
更新维护机制的改进封装后的应用程序建立了更完善的更新维护机制。开发者可以通过版本控制系统管理代码变更,用户可以通过自动更新功能获取最新版本。这种机制避免了传统电子表格需要手动替换文件的繁琐流程,确保所有用户始终使用最新版本。
跨平台兼容性的提升现代封装技术使得电子表格应用程序具备了一定的跨平台能力。通过选择合适的封装框架,开发者可以生成适用于不同操作系统的版本。虽然完全跨平台仍然存在挑战,但相比原始电子表格必须依赖特定办公软件的局限,兼容性已经得到很大改善。
用户体验的全面优化封装过程允许开发者从整体上重新设计用户体验。加载动画、进度提示、错误处理等交互细节都经过精心设计,使应用程序看起来更像专业软件而非简单的电子表格。这种优化显著提升了用户满意度和使用效率。
版权保护机制的完善对于商业应用程序,封装提供了更完善的版权保护机制。开发者可以集成许可证验证、使用期限控制、功能限制等版权管理功能。这些机制有效保护了知识产权,为商业化运营提供了技术保障。
监控诊断能力的增强封装后的应用程序可以集成完善的日志记录和错误报告系统。当出现问题时,开发者可以通过日志快速定位问题根源,用户可以通过错误报告功能反馈问题。这种增强的监控诊断能力大大提高了应用程序的稳定性和可维护性。
资源共享机制的变化传统电子表格易于共享和协作编辑的特性在封装后发生变化。封装应用程序更注重数据输入输出的规范化,通过导入导出功能实现数据交换。这种变化虽然牺牲了部分协作便利性,但带来了更好的数据完整性和流程控制。
开发范式的转型封装过程促使开发者的思维方式从电子表格设计转向应用程序开发。他们需要考虑软件架构、模块划分、异常处理等传统软件开发概念。这种转型虽然增加了初期学习成本,但最终产出的软件质量更高、更易于维护。
硬件资源利用的优化封装应用程序能够更有效地利用硬件资源。通过多线程处理、图形处理器加速等技术,可以充分发挥现代计算机的性能优势。相比之下,传统电子表格软件在处理复杂计算时往往无法充分利用硬件资源。
生命周期管理的规范化从电子表格到可执行文件的转变,使得应用程序的生命周期管理更加规范化。版本控制、需求管理、测试流程等软件工程最佳实践得以应用,确保了应用程序的长期可维护性和可持续发展。
通过这些深入的分析,我们可以看到电子表格封装为可执行文件不仅仅是格式转换,而是从工具到平台、从单机到系统、从个人到企业的全面升级。这种转变代表着数据处理工具正在向更专业、更安全、更易用的方向发展,为数字化转型提供了重要技术支撑。
193人看过
387人看过
403人看过
223人看过
193人看过
280人看过
.webp)
.webp)
.webp)

